It is expected that the first stage of the Emaar Square project, by Emaar Misr for Development, will be launched in the first half of 2017, the company’s chairman Mohammed Al Abbar has said.

The project is currently in the tendering phase, the top official stated, according to a filing to the Egyptian Exchange (EGX) on Thursday.

Investments in the Emaar Square project total EGP 76.4 million, the company added.

The project is “a pedestrian-friendly, aspiring mixed-use development”, and part of Emaar’s Uptown development in Cairo.

In a separate statement, Emaar Misr said that its board has not recommended dividend distributions to shareholders.

Earlier this week, the 86%-owned subsidiary of the UAE’s Emaar Properties reported a surge in its profits for fiscal year 2016 by 97%, reaching EGP 1.68 billion compared to EGP 854.67 million the year before.

Emaar Misr delivered 935 residential units in 2016, versus 820 units in 2015, it had said previously, noting that its net sales reached EGP 8.4 billion in 2015, compared to EGP 8.6 billion a year ago.

By 11:38am on Thursday, Emaar’s stock continued to trade in the green, rising 1.5% to EGP 2.71.
